Transaction 68a944e2130820d43522035fc515e4d6b47322e31a186a7a968f5e0fecd85823

1 Input
2 Outputs
  • 68a944e2130820d43522035fc515e4d6b47322e31a186a7a968f5e0fecd85823:0
  • value  14678640
    address  3H3CoABeFuAtt1ybmJ7sSMGhniCRhDXAJg
  • 68a944e2130820d43522035fc515e4d6b47322e31a186a7a968f5e0fecd85823:1
  • value  1708617
    address  bc1qjzcme8wtsuawql6mae0jngcqa62q0u3vrc4sk4